IDFC First Bank Stock Highlights

As of 09 Jun 2026, IDFC First Bank Stock price is ₹73.69 which is ₹13.31 below 52-week high of ₹87.00 and ₹15.61 above 52-week low of ₹58.08

52-Week High Low

  • IDFC First Bank 52-Week High is ₹87.00 occurred on 02 Jan 2026
  • IDFC First Bank 52-Week Low is ₹58.08 occurred on 02 Apr 2026

All Time High

  • The all-time high or the highest price that IDFC First Bank stocks have ever touched was ₹100.70 and this occurred on Sep 2023.
  • The highest closing price at which IDFC First Bank stocks have ever closed was ₹95.50 recorded on Sep 2023.

Analyzing the Impact of Investing in IDFC First Bank

IDFC First Bank Stock price in the year 2015 was ₹60.85. If you had invested ₹10,000 in IDFC First Bank Stock in 2015, in 11 years, your investment would have grown to ₹11,889 by the end of 2026. This represents a positive return of 18.8% from 2015 to 2026, with a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 1.5%.

IDFC First Bank Stock Returns In Last 5 Years

  • Its highest stock price in the last 5 years was: ₹100.70 and lowest was: ₹28.95
  • IDFC First Bank Stock price in 2021 was ₹48.35
  • By 2026, its stock price rose to ₹72.35
  • It gave a positive return of over 49.6% with a CAGR of 8.4% over the last 5 years
  • If you had invested ₹10,000 in IDFC First Bank in 2021 then in 5 years, your investment would have grown to ₹14,963.8 by 2026, which is 1.50 times of your initial investment.

IDFC First Bank Stock Returns In Last 10 Years

  • Its highest stock price in the last 10 years was: ₹100.70 and lowest was: ₹17.65
  • IDFC First Bank Stock price in 2016 was ₹60.05
  • By 2026, its stock price rose to ₹72.35
  • It gave a positive return of over 20.5% with a CAGR of 1.9% over the last 10 years
  • If you had invested ₹10,000 in IDFC First Bank in 2016 then in 10 years, your investment would have grown to ₹12,048.29 by 2026, which is 1.20 times of your initial investment.
